Dogecoin is a cryptocurrency that was created in 2013 as a joke based on the popular internet meme of a Shiba Inu dog. Despite its humble beginnings, Dogecoin has since gained a loyal following and has become one of the most popular cryptocurrencies in the world.
There are many reasons for Dogecoin's popularity. First, it is a very affordable cryptocurrency. One Dogecoin is currently worth less than a penny, making it accessible to even the most casual investor. Second, Dogecoin is very easy to use. It can be bought and sold on a variety of exchanges, and there are a number of wallets that support it. Third, Dogecoin has a very active community. There are a number of Dogecoin-related subreddits and forums, and the Dogecoin Foundation is constantly working to promote the currency and develop new uses for it.
Dogecoin has been used for a variety of purposes, including charitable donations, online tipping, and even as a currency for goods and services. In 2014, the Dogecoin community raised over $50,000 to build a water well in Kenya. In 2017, the Dogecoin community donated over $100,000 to the American Red Cross to help victims of Hurricane Harvey.
Dogecoin is also becoming increasingly popular as a currency for goods and services. There are a number of online retailers that accept Dogecoin, and there are even a few physical stores that accept it. In 2019, the Dallas Mavericks became the first NBA team to accept Dogecoin for tickets and merchandise.
